![]() |
|
Политика Экономика Проиcшествия Общество Спорт Культура и искусство Знаменитости Наука и технологии Авто Интернет Женские советы Питание Обустройство дома Строительство ![]() Лента свежих новостей 22 окт. | 14:44
Кредит онлайн на карту: поняття та правила отримання 22 окт. | 14:39
Практические советы и идеи для успешных продаж подержанных вещей 21 окт. | 19:46
Подробности о работе дома престарелых и его достоинства 21 окт. | 19:42
Почему стоит пользоваться услугами пансионата Забота 18 окт. | 16:01
Undetectable browser: advantages, features, and nuances 17 окт. | 08:45
Ремонт АКПП Volvo: восстановление надежности вашего автомобиля 14 окт. | 16:35
Психология подготовки матери перед родами 14 окт. | 16:31
Применение ростовых кукол для рекламы в бизнесе |
Как запретить изменять размер окна в Tkinter
Чтобы заблокировать изменение размера окна в приложении на Tkinter, нужно воспользоваться методом resizable(). Этот метод позволяет отключить возможность изменения ширины и высоты окна пользователем. Пример использования метода resizable()Для отключения изменения размера по обеим осям необходимо вызвать метод resizable(False, False) сразу после создания основного окна. Это гарантирует, что окно останется фиксированным независимо от действий пользователя. Код примераimport tkinter as tk root = tk.Tk() root.title("Фиксированный размер окна") # Блокируем изменение размеров по обеим осям root.resizable(False, False) # Добавление виджета для проверки label = tk.Label(root, text="Размер окна заблокирован") label.pack(padx=20, pady=20) root.mainloop() Дополнительные настройки и советы
root.minsize(400, 300) root.maxsize(800, 600) Обратите внимание, что использование resizable(False, False) полностью блокирует возможность изменения размеров, тогда как minsize() и maxsize() позволяют установить ограничения, при этом самостоятельно не запрещая изменение размера. Ключевые моменты
Поделись с друзьями:
Похожие публикации
|